What To Do After a Car Accident in St. Louis
After an accident in St. Louis, it’s completely normal to feel shaken, overwhelmed, or unsure of what to do next. In those first moments, your adrenaline is high, and it can be difficult to think clearly. However, the steps you take immediately after a car crash can have a major impact—not only on your health and safety, but also on your ability to recover compensation later.
Based on our experience helping car accident victims in St. Louis, here’s a step-by-step guide to help you protect yourself and your case:
Step 1: Prioritize Your Safety
Your first priority after any accident is safety. If your vehicle is drivable and it’s safe to do so, move it out of traffic to prevent further collisions. Turn on your hazard lights and check yourself and any passengers for injuries.
If anyone is seriously hurt, do not attempt to move them unless there is immediate danger. Staying calm and focused in these first moments can help prevent additional harm and ensure emergency responders can do their job effectively.
Step 2: Call 911 and Report the Accident
Even if the accident seems minor, calling 911 is important. Law enforcement will create an official accident report, which can serve as key evidence in your claim. Emergency responders can also assess injuries that may not be immediately obvious.
When speaking with police, be honest about what happened—but avoid speculating or admitting fault. Statements made at the scene can later be used by insurance companies when determining liability.
Step 3: Exchange Information with All Parties
You are legally required to exchange certain information after an accident. This includes names, phone numbers, driver’s license details, license plate numbers, and insurance information.
Be polite and cooperative, but keep the conversation focused on necessary details. Avoid discussing fault or apologizing, as even casual statements can be taken out of context later.
Step 4: Document the Scene Thoroughly
One of the most valuable things you can do is gather evidence at the scene. Use your phone to take photos and videos of vehicle damage, skid marks, road conditions, traffic signs, and the surrounding area.
If there are witnesses, ask for their contact information and, if possible, a brief statement about what they saw. This documentation can play a critical role in proving what actually happened and strengthening your claim.
Step 5: Seek Medical Attention Right Away
Even if you feel fine, it’s important to get checked by a medical professional as soon as possible. Some injuries—like whiplash, internal injuries, or concussions—may not show symptoms immediately but can worsen over time.
Prompt medical treatment not only protects your health but also creates a clear record linking your injuries to the accident. Delaying care can give insurance companies a reason to question the seriousness or cause of your injuries.
Step 6: Contact a St. Louis Car Accident Lawyer
Before speaking with insurance adjusters or accepting any settlement offers, it’s important to consult with an experienced auto accident attorney in St. Louis. Insurance companies often aim to minimize payouts, especially when victims are unrepresented.
A skilled car accident lawyer can step in immediately to protect your rights, handle communication with insurers, gather additional evidence, and build a strong case on your behalf—so you can focus on recovery instead of the legal process.

How Insurance Companies Handle Car Accident Claims
After a car accident in St. Louis, you might expect the insurance company to step in and fairly cover your losses. Unfortunately, that’s not always how it works. Insurance companies are businesses—and their goal is to protect their bottom line, not maximize your recovery.
In many St. Louis car accident cases, insurance companies use a variety of tactics to reduce or deny claims, including:
- Quick settlement offers: The insurance company offers a fast payout before you fully understand the extent of your injuries.
- Delaying the claims process: The company hopes frustration will push you to accept less.
- Disputing liability: The insurance company attempts to shift blame onto you to reduce what they owe.
- Minimizing injuries: The company argues that your injuries are not as serious as claimed.
- Requesting recorded statements: The insurance company looks for inconsistencies they can use against you.
What Compensation Can You Recover After a Car Accident?
If you’ve been injured in a St. Louis car accident, you may be entitled to compensation for a wide range of damages. These typically include:
- Pain and suffering — physical pain, emotional distress, and reduced quality of life
- Medical expenses — including hospital care, surgeries, medications, physical therapy, and ongoing treatment
- Lost wages and future earnings — compensation for missed work and reduced earning capacity
- Property damage — repair or replacement of your vehicle and personal belongings
- Permanent injury or disability — long-term or life-altering conditions resulting from the accident
Under Missouri Revised Statutes § 537.765, the state follows a pure comparative fault system, meaning your compensation may be reduced based on your percentage of fault—but you can still recover damages even if you were partially responsible for the accident. For example, if you are found to be 90% at fault for a car accident in St. Louis, you can recover 10% of damages.
